Mentor Group is transforming learning with Enterprise Study

CheltenhamLearning NewsEnterprise Study Ltd

Mentor is transforming learning and helping clients grow their business through customised blending learning programmes with Enterprise Study’s Training Administration System (TAS) and Virtual Classroom Learning.

A demonstrably successful coaching and training provider, Mentor Group ‘s business thrives on transforming clients’ operational success through the training and development of their staff. Mentor’s training solutions focus around people development, improving sales capability and customer relationship management.   

Phil Hollyhead, finance director, explains their strategy. “To grow our business in these competitive times, we need to show our customers that we can help them grow their business. We also have to consider the global nature of our clients. We need to deliver solutions that are accessible by all their staff across all their locations, yet reduce training overheads at the same time. A blended learning solution is the only answer and this has to be supported by a stable and comprehensive training administration system!”  

Mentor have a well developed e-learning offering, but an element of dialogue is required that e-learning alone wouldn’t provide. So the company has been developing their virtual delivery offerings over last couple of years to better serve customers and respond to changing demand for training. 

WebEx is the tool of choice, which has powerful capabilities in delivering live and recorded sessions to large and dispersed audiences.  What it lacks is the ability to truly integrate with the broader training programme in terms of planning, resourcing, admin, communications, measurement and reporting. All events and calls have to be manually entered into the training administration system causing duplicate effort.  Mentor had a requirement to integrate WebEx with their training administration system. 

The new ES Virtual Classroom Learning module will enable Mentor to develop, deliver and manage all aspects of a virtual classroom based event, within their existing ES TAS platform (they have been users of ES TAS for 8 years). Using the familiar WebEx platform, they are able to incorporate virtual training events into the blended learning solutions they deliver to clients, ensuring consistent and accurate planning and reporting.

Hollyhead is delighted with the functionality VCL provides. “Mentor deliver virtual classroom learning via WebEx to some very high profile clients. We’re very excited about the VCL module as it will enable us to manage WebEx events through ES TAS system, giving us a 360 degree view of all our training.” He has seen the numbers speak for themselves, “Our revenue increased by 30% in the last financial year, due to these initiatives and our investment in the ES system. It’s great to show real financial return!”
